7/31/2012 - The "air compressor" for the rear "air shocks" is located in the front driver's side of the motor compartment just behind/below the headlights. You can't see by just looking in the motor compartment because it's hidden below the windshield washer tank area.

On a 2000 Lincoln LS ; The fuel pump relay is ( relay 007 ) in the rear power distribution box ( the only relay that is by itself ) You can view the 2000 Lincoln LS owners manual online at : www . motorcraft service . com ( no spaces ) Click on Owner Guides ( page 182 has a diagram of the rear power distribution box )

The 1985 Lincoln Town car should be equipped with an internal electric fuel pump. The tank is located in front of the carrier for the rear differential. It's difficult to change a pump with the tank still in its' seating.

On a 1996 Lincoln Town Car : The ELECTRIC fuel pump is INSIDE the fuel tank ( the fuel tank is a vertical tank , behind the passenger rear seat , and the fuel pump is mounted in the side facing towards the rear seat )
